天津学生实习管理系统的开发与实现
2024-11-20 18:35
嘿,大家好!今天我要跟你们聊一聊关于“学生实习管理系统”的事情,特别是这个系统如何在天津得到应用。天津作为一个大城市,有很多高校和学生,所以有一个好的实习管理系统是非常重要的。
首先,我们要创建一个Web平台,让学校、企业和学生都能方便地使用它。我们可以使用Python Flask框架来搭建这个平台,因为Flask简单易用,而且扩展性强。接下来,让我们看看如何用Python Flask来构建这个系统。
先安装必要的库:
pip install flask mysql-connector-python
然后,我们创建一个简单的Flask应用,连接到MySQL数据库:
from flask import Flask, render_template, request, redirect, url_for import mysql.connector app = Flask(__name__) # 数据库配置 db_config = { 'host': 'localhost', 'user': 'root', 'password': 'yourpassword', 'database': 'internship_system' } @app.route('/') def index(): return "欢迎来到天津学生实习管理系统!" @app.route('/add_student', methods=['POST']) def add_student(): name = request.form['name'] school = request.form['school'] email = request.form['email'] conn = mysql.connector.connect(**db_config) cursor = conn.cursor() query = "INSERT INTO students (name, school, email) VALUES (%s, %s, %s)" values = (name, school, email) cursor.execute(query, values) conn.commit() cursor.close() conn.close() return redirect(url_for('index')) if __name__ == '__main__': app.run(debug=True)
在上面的代码中,我们首先导入了必要的库,并定义了一个简单的Flask应用。然后,我们设置了数据库配置,并定义了两个路由:主页和添加学生的路由。在`add_student`函数中,我们接收表单数据并将其插入到MySQL数据库中。
这只是一个非常基础的例子。在实际应用中,我们需要考虑更多的功能,比如企业信息管理、实习岗位发布、学生申请、审核流程等。此外,还需要考虑用户认证、权限管理等方面。
总之,通过这样的系统,可以有效地管理天津地区学生的实习情况,提高效率,同时也为学生、学校和企业提供了一个便捷的交流平台。
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!
标签:学生实习